seleniumによる自動テストのスマートフォン画面での実現 Chromeのデベロッパーツールでは画面表示をスマホに切り替えられるのですが、同じように自分の作ったウェブページを スマホで表示した用の自動テストが行えるようにするには以下のコードを付け加えればOKです!! 前提として自… kensuke-iizukaハック2016.10.07 1,861
javascriptでHTMLの要素を作る 基本的にHTMLは静的で読み込まれた時点で多くの要素が予め記述されているのですが あえて、レンダリングされてから要素を作成したい、とかこのタイミングで要素を挿入したい、といったことが起こるので 今回はjavascript… kensuke-iizukaハック2016.10.07 196
リダイレクトのステータスについて 30X系のリダイレクトのステータスについてまとめました。 301 恒久的なURLの変更を示す。サイトリニューアルでURLが変更になった場合とか、本来アクセスされるURLとは異なるURLへのアクセスを制御させたい時とかに使… kensuke-iizukaハック2016.09.28 268
preg_matchの正規表現で論理積を用いる 正規表現で論理積を用いて2つ以上の正規表現を含んでいるかどうかを確認するには次のように記述すればよいです。 <^(?=.*apple)(?=.*orange) appleという文字列とorangeという文字列が両方… kensuke-iizukaハック2016.09.05 355
WordPressで特定のページをリダイレクトする方法 下書きページの存在など見せたくないページがあるときにそのページのURLを知っているユーザーからは直リンクで見られてしまうこともあります。 幾つかの方法でそのようなページにアクセスした際に他のページヘリダイレクトして特定ペ… kensuke-iizukaハック2016.09.05 7,796
preg_matchにおけるUnknown modifierエラーの解消 PHPで正規表現を用いた文字列マッチング関数のpreg_matchを用いるときに正規表現のパターンをデリミタで囲まないと Unknown modifierエラーが出てしまいます。デリミタはPHPマニュアルでもいくつか紹介… kensuke-iizukaハック2016.09.01 11,096
コンソールで配列を見る。 PHPでは配列についての関数が豊富でデータの受け渡しももっぱら配列で行われるため、それをJavascriptで処理するときには お馴染みの console.log(array); を使いがちですが console.tab… kensuke-iizukaハック2016.08.29 259
PHPの値をJavascriptに渡す。 今回はWordpressのget_post_meta関数などで取得した値をjQueryで使うことを想定してみましょう 何度もWordpressのget_post_metaを使うことはパフォーマンスという観点であまりよろし… kensuke-iizukaハック2016.08.29 1,265
textareaにカレンダーの値を入れる ボタンをクリックして表示されたカレンダーの値をtextareaに表示するには以下のようにdatepickerを使ってやるのがいいです。 HTML <textarea id=”display”>ここに表示<… kensuke-iizukaハック2016.08.25 960